I like the Exodus wallet but it resides on your PC. If you’re mostly mobile, it’s not a good solution.

Beautiful, intuitive interface. But can be pricey.

Where it may cost 5¢ to move Litecoins off Coinbase to an exchange, it will be $1-$2 to do that off Exodus.

Also don’t exchange coins on it. Just store until you move some to trade on an exchange. And back again.
